The VOSM62L system-on-module adopts Texas Instruments AM62L32 Sitara 64-bit industrial SoC and conforms to the solderable LGA specification of the Open Standard Module (OSM) form factor, delivering compact size, optimized power consumption and rich peripheral expansion for cost-focused embedded edge implementation scenarios.
Equipped with a dual-core Arm Cortex-A53 processors clocked up to 1.25GHz, the module is configured with 1GB DDR4 RAM alongside 16GB industrial-grade eMMC flash storage to satisfy local data caching demands.
The module offers rich industrial peripherals routed out through standard OSM pads, consisting of dual Gigabit Ethernet ports, CAN FD buses, GPIOs, multiple UART channels for hardware debugging and on-site serial data collection, as well as USB 2.0 connectivity. Its MIPI DSI interface enables up to 1080P high-definition display.Equipped with TI-native hardware security modules, it supports secure boot, TrustZone isolation and AES/SHA cryptographic acceleration to secure data transmission for payment terminals and smart medical devices.
With support for Linux Yocto operating system, it offers developers with a streamlined development path, backed by long-term software maintenance. Thismodule is ideally suited for a wide range of edge applications, including smart charging piles, building automation controllers, portable medical monitoring terminals and industrial HMI equipment.
